Taxonomic Classification

Rank Blackfish Caroline Flying Fox
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um Echinodermata (Echinoderms) Chordata (Chordates)
Class Holothuroidea (Holothuroidea) Mammalia (Mammals)
Order Holothuriida (Holothuriida) Chiroptera (Bats)
Family Holothuriidae Pteropodidae (Fruit Bats)
Genus Actinopyga Pteropus (Flying Foxes)
Species Actinopyga miliaris Pteropus molossinus

Evolutionary Relationship

Blackfish and Caroline Flying Fox share a common ancestor at the Kingdom level: Animalia. (Animals)
